African American Photograph Collections

 

The Photograph Collection contains images from the 1800s to the present, documenting all aspects of life in Texas, with an emphasis on Houston. The digital collections represent a range of subjects from within the archive's physical holdings. This is not an exhaustive list of the images held within the manuscript and photograph archives of the African American History Research Center.
